Liverpool attacker Fabio Carvalho has a huge season ahead, with the youngster eager to impress Arne Slot.

He is one of several Liverpool players who now have a massive chance to stake a claim in the senior squad, with Carvalho having held detailed talks with Slot.

The player joined the Reds from Fulham in 2022, but he has made just 21 senior appearances, scoring three goals.

Carvalho’s time at Anfield has, of course, been interrupted by loan spells, with the attacker having spent last season on loan at both RB Leipzig and Hull City.

The former move certainly didn’t work out as expected, but the latter switch was a huge success for the player and indeed the Tigers.

Fabio Carvalho explains his chances of regular minutes at Liverpool

But Carvalho is now back at Liverpool, and is the latest to shine under Slot after scoring in the 2-1 pre-season win over Arsenal.

The 21-year-old was on target alongside Mohamed Salah in Philadelphia, and has now opened up on his chances of featuring regularly under Slot.

Discussing whether he has an opportunity ahead of the new season, Carvalho told the official Liverpool website: “I can only hope so!

“Like I said, not just for me but for everyone coming in, there’s a new gaffer, everyone has got a chance to impress and we’ll just go from there.

“As long as we keep working hard, that’s the main thing and that’s what I’m trying to make the most out of.”

Will Fabio Carvalho get a chance under Arne Slot?

Klopp may have had an exact plan for Carvalho, who is only 21 years old and therefore needed more experience last season.

Carvalho admitted having ‘difficult times’ with Klopp, having been sent out on two separate loans by the German.

The attacker struggled in Germany, but quickly put those bad memories behind him by shining for Hull in the Championship.

It is, however, only pre-season, and so Carvalho must continue working hard in training and on the pitch in order to continue impressing.

Slot does not have all of his players back in action, while the Dutchman is also likely to bring in new players before the season starts.
